Yo-Yo Ma is an American cellist, born in Paris in 1955 and raised in New York. His repertoire extends across Baroque music, the standard cello concertos, chamber music and contemporary works. He is particularly associated with Bach’s six Cello Suites, which he has recorded several times, and with collaborative albums including Hush with Bobby McFerrin, Appalachia Waltz with Edgar Meyer and The Goat Rodeo Sessions. In 1962, the seven-year-old Ma performed for President John F. Kennedy at a televised cultural event in Washington, where Leonard Bernstein introduced him. After decades of recitals and concerto engagements, he founded the Silk Road Project in 1998; its musicians began workshops at Tanglewood in 2000 and later toured as the Silkroad Ensemble. The Bach Project, launched in 2018, included complete performances of the cello suites at the Odeon of Herodes Atticus in Athens and Red Rocks Amphitheatre in Colorado. He gives solo recitals at Carnegie Hall and joins orchestras for concerto performances at Symphony Hall in Boston.
Gustavo Dudamel is a Venezuelan conductor and violinist, born in Barquisimeto in 1981 and trained through El Sistema. His work with the Simón Bolívar Symphony Orchestra and the Los Angeles Philharmonic established his association with Mahler, Beethoven and Latin American orchestral music; his recordings include Beethoven’s Fifth and Seventh symphonies and the album Fiesta. His 2007 BBC Proms appearance with the Simón Bolívar Youth Orchestra at the Royal Albert Hall was followed in 2009 by the opening of his music-director tenure at Walt Disney Concert Hall, where the inaugural program included the premiere of John Adams’s City Noir. He conducted the Vienna Philharmonic New Year’s Concert in 2017, then made his Metropolitan Opera debut in 2018 conducting Verdi’s Otello.
